Great Lakes Region
Communities of Tibetan Americans in the Great Lakes region exist in Chicago and in the states of Minnesota, Ohio, Indiana, Wisconsin and Michigan. There is a Tibetan Mongol Buddhist Cultural Center in Bloomington, Indiana near the campus of Indiana University. The late brother of the Dalai Lama was a professor at the university.
Minnesota has the second largest concentration of Tibetan Americans in the United States
